A teenage girl has been charged after a man was shot in the chest, north of Brisbane.

The 42-year-old man was rushed to Royal Brisbane and Women’s Hospital in a serious but stable condition after being shot in the chest in a car park on Lakefield Drive in North Lakes, Moreton Bay, last night.

Emergency services were called at 9.40pm.

Queensland Police said the man had an “interaction” with three men and a teenage girl.

Police arrested a teenage girl in Riverview at 2am this morning.

The 17-year-old from Windsor has been charged with one count each of attempt to murder, possessing dangerous drugs, unlawful possession of weapons and authority required to possess explosives.

She was refused police bail and is due to appear in Ipswich Children’s Court today.

The three men, who police believe were allegedly involved in the incident, remain on the run.

Police said there is no threat to public safety.

An Audi Q5 driven by the alleged offenders has been seized by police.
